Transaction debb3e786bdc5d87b3f1d01ca83ff91e7a39c3a177310f8d84c8731a087cd1a5
1 Input
1 Output
-
debb3e786bdc5d87b3f1d01ca83ff91e7a39c3a177310f8d84c8731a087cd1a5:0
- value
- 726266
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3128e7ee1ca3cd828f226176aa8111bf5de57076 OP_EQUAL
- address
- 36Ax3975ySFKG8Ug2JHTSGhCUKbhHTJZWN